  • In addition to its strength and durability, jumbo bag lock stitch sewing allows for customization and branding options. Companies can choose from a variety of fabric colors, thicknesses, and designs to create bags that reflect their brand and meet their specific needs. Logos, text, and graphics can also be added to the bags using screen printing or embroidery techniques.

  • Traditional Quilting: Traditional quilting entails the creation of quilts using patterns and techniques that have been passed down through generations, such as the “Log Cabin,” “Double Wedding Ring,” and “Star” patterns. Since quilts typically consist of multiple layers of fabric and batting, a heavy-duty sewing machine must weave through these layers efficiently and produce even, durable stitches.

  • In the realm of industrial packaging, Flexible Intermediate Bulk Containers (FIBCs), commonly known as big bags, are essential for transporting bulk materials. The manufacturing of FIBCs involves various processes, among which sewing is critical to ensure the strength and reliability of the bags. At the heart of this sewing process lies the FIBC sewing machine head, a complex component that significantly influences the quality of the final product.

  • One of the key features of woven sack sewing machines is their ability to handle a wide range of materials, including polypropylene, jute, and polyethylene, among others. This versatility allows manufacturers to produce a variety of woven sacks to meet the specific requirements of their customers. In addition, these machines are equipped with adjustable stitching parameters, such as stitch length and tension control, which can be easily customized to achieve different seam finishes and strengths according to the intended use of the woven sacks

  • The compound was first discovered by the French in the 1850s to prevent mold growth in various foods, according to the U.S. Department of Agriculture (USDA). Potassium sorbate is naturally found in the mountain ash tree's berries and is now also produced synthetically in labs.

  • In addition to textiles and leather, formic acid is widely used in agriculture. It serves as a preservative for silage, improving the storage and fermentation of fodder for livestock. Formic acid helps to inhibit harmful bacteria during the fermentation process, thereby enhancing the nutritional value of the stored feed. Moreover, it is also utilized in the formulation of pesticides and herbicides, safeguarding crops from pests while being less harmful to the environment compared to synthetic alternatives.
